Q. What characteristics of our solar system support the existence of life?
We believe that liquid water and carbon are required for life to arise and thrive, as well as a source of energy. Many places in the solar system provide these, at least for a time; not only planets, but also some moons and even certain comets.

Q. What is the meaning of orbits?
An orbit is a regular, repeating path that one object in space takes around another one. An object in an orbit is called a satellite. A satellite can be natural, like Earth or the moon. Many planets have moons that orbit them. Planets, comets, asteroids and other objects in the solar system orbit the sun.
Q. How the solar system was formed step by step?
Approximately 4.6 billion years ago, the solar system was a cloud of dust and gas known as a solar nebula. Gravity collapsed the material in on itself as it began to spin, forming the sun in the center of the nebula. With the rise of the sun, the remaining material began to clump together.
Q. What is the solar system made of?
Our solar system is made up of a star—the Sun—eight planets, 146 moons, a bunch of comets, asteroids and space rocks, ice, and several dwarf planets, such as Pluto. The eight planets are Mercury, Venus, Earth, Mars, Jupiter, Saturn, Uranus, and Neptune.
Q. What is the solar system Short answer?
The Solar System is the Sun and all the objects that orbit around it. The Sun is orbited by planets, asteroids, comets and other things. The Solar System is about 4.6 billion years old.
Q. Why is the solar system so important to us?
The Sun’s gravitational force holds the solar system together. It also provides us with light and heat that are powered by nuclear reactions burning constantly inside the Sun. Without this light and heat, there would be no life on Earth — so the Sun is very important to us.

Q. What keeps the solar system together?
The Sun is a yellow dwarf star, a hot ball of glowing gases at the heart of our solar system. Its gravity holds the solar system together, keeping everything – from the biggest planets to the smallest particles of debris – in its orbit.

Q. Why is solar energy bad?
Solar panels are composed of photovoltaic (PV) cells that convert sunlight to electricity. When these panels enter landfills, valuable resources go to waste. And because solar panels contain toxic materials like lead that can leach out as they break down, landfilling also creates new environmental hazards.

Q. What are the impacts of solar energy?
The potential environmental impacts associated with solar power—land use and habitat loss, water use, and the use of hazardous materials in manufacturing—can vary greatly depending on the technology, which includes two broad categories: photovoltaic (PV) solar cells or concentrating solar thermal plants (CSP).
Q. What are the risks of solar energy?
Climate and weather risk: Risk of changes in electricity generation due to lack of sunshine or snow covering solar panels for long periods of time. Sabotage, terrorism and theft risk: Risk that all or parts of the solar park will be subject to sabotage, terrorism or theft and thus generate less electricity than planned.
